Skip to content

Update rewrite rules to support GDK private IP setup

Vishal Tak requested to merge vtak-main-patch-06970 into main

This fixes the setup instructions if someone is running GDK on private IP like 172.168.123.1. This is desirable as mentioned in the GDK configuration here

Some functionality may not work if GDK processes listen on localhost or 127.0.0.1 (for example, services running under Docker). Therefore, an IP address on a different private network should be used.

For reference, my relevant GDK config is

---
gitlab:
  rails:
    hostname: gdk.test
hostname: gdk.test
listen_address: "172.16.123.1"
gitlab_k8s_agent:
  enabled: true
nginx:
  enabled: true
  http:
    enabled: true
#  ssl:
#    certificate: gdk.test.pem
#    key: gdk.test-key.pem

For auth-proxy to work, we need to ensure nginx is enabled.

Merge request reports